Closed Bug 1307152 Opened 8 years ago Closed 7 years ago

Intermittent test_fallback_update.py test_direct_update.py TestFallbackUpdate.test_update | AssertionError: fir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el == fir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el

Categories

(Testing :: Firefox UI Tests, defect)

Version 3
defect
Not set
normal

Tracking

(Not tracked)

VERIFIED INCOMPLETE

People

(Reporter: intermittent-bug-filer, Unassigned)

References

Details

(Keywords: bulk-close-intermittents, intermittent-failure)

08:38:07     INFO -  MARIONETTE LOG: INFO: TEST-START: c:\jenkins\workspace\mozilla-aurora_update\build\tests\firefox-ui\tests\update\fallback\test_fallback_update.py:test_update
08:38:08     INFO - Clean-up update staging directory: C:\Users\mozauto\AppData\Local\Mozilla\updates\5FC44D6E9F1A2441\updates
08:38:08     INFO -  *** AUS:SVC Creating UpdateService
08:38:43  WARNING - Failed to gather test failure debug.
08:38:43  WARNING - Traceback (most recent call last):
08:38:43  WARNING - 
08:38:43  WARNING -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\marionette\runner\base.py", line 569, in gather_debug
08:38:43  WARNING -     rv['source'] = marionette.page_source
08:38:43  WARNING - 
08:38:43  WARNING -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\marionette_driver\marionette.py", line 1307, in page_source
08:38:43  WARNING -     return self._send_message("getPageSource", key="value")
08:38:43  WARNING - 
08:38:43  WARNING -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\marionette_driver\decorators.py", line 42, in _
08:38:43  WARNING -     return func(*args, **kwargs)
08:38:43  WARNING - 
08:38:43  WARNING -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\marionette_driver\marionette.py", line 693, in _send_message
08:38:43  WARNING -     self._handle_error(err)
08:38:43  WARNING - 
08:38:43  WARNING -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\marionette_driver\marionette.py", line 726, in _handle_error
08:38:43  WARNING -     raise errors.lookup(error)(message, stacktrace=stacktrace)
08:38:43  WARNING - 
08:38:43  WARNING - NoSuchWindowException: No such content frame; perhaps the listener was not registered?
08:38:43  WARNING - 
08:38:43     INFO - TEST-UNEXPECTED-FAIL | test_fallback_update.py TestFallbackUpdate.test_update | AssertionError: <fir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el object at 0x037ADC10> == <fir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el object at 0x037AD870>
08:38:43     INFO - Traceback (most recent call last):
08:38:43     INFO -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\marionette\marionette_test\testcases.py", line 162, in run
08:38:43     INFO -     testMethod()
08:38:43     INFO -   File "c:\jenkins\workspace\mozilla-aurora_update\build\tests\firefox-ui\tests\update\fallback\test_fallback_update.py", line 20, in test_update
08:38:43     INFO -     self.download_and_apply_available_update(force_fallback=True)
08:38:43     INFO -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\firefox_ui_harness\testcases.py", line 308, in download_and_apply_available_update
08:38:43     INFO -     self.download_update(about_window)
08:38:43     INFO -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\firefox_ui_harness\testcases.py", line 290, in download_update
08:38:43     INFO -     self.wait_for_download_finished(window, timeout)
08:38:43     INFO -   File "c:\jenkins\workspace\mozilla-aurora_update\build\venv\lib\site-packages\firefox_ui_harness\testcases.py", line 431, in wait_for_download_finished
08:38:43     INFO -     window.deck.download_failed)
08:38:43     INFO - TEST-INFO took 38115ms
08:38:43  WARNING - [Errno 2] No such file or directory: u'C:\\Users\\mozauto\\AppData\\Local\\Mozilla\\updates\\5FC44D6E9F1A2441\\updates\\last-update.log'
08:38:43     INFO - Update test results: 
08:38:43     INFO - [{'build_post': None,
08:38:43     INFO -   'build_pre': {'buildid': u'20160928004008',
08:38:43     INFO -                 'channel': u'aurora',
08:38:43     INFO -                 'disabled_addons': None,
08:38:43     INFO -                 'locale': u'ru',
08:38:43     INFO -                 'mar_channels': set([u'firefox-mozilla-aurora']),
08:38:43     INFO -                 'update_snippet': '<?xml version="1.0"?>\n<updates>\n    <update type="minor" displayVersion="51.0a2" appVersion="51.0a2" platformVersion="51.0a2" buildID="20161002004009">\n        <patch type="complete" URL="https://mozilla-nightly-updates.s3.amazonaws.com/mozilla-aurora/20161002004009/Firefox-mozilla-aurora-51.0a2-win32-ru.complete.mar?versionId=6lgbD2m.cekA58wBJEjC.TxJ0YF3XJ9Q" hashFunction="sha512" hashValue="090b65fbf4dd9dc09a09d2164ac5f83d76cd6fc927ce573783fc8d11cf2d3b0d566fb78bbef360ac15c32c4c3969d956647cf1771775e78c143f7291c8c658c2" size="54985302"/>\n        <patch type="partial" URL="https://mozilla-nightly-updates.s3.amazonaws.com/mozilla-aurora/20161002004009/Firefox-mozilla-aurora-51.0a2-win32-ru-20160928004008-20161002004009.partial.mar?versionId=Qadz4QMqcE7d3fH9CK8nEVqByDENvybv" hashFunction="sha512" hashValue="3498783e33812e776725caf92e6f717a2a5f044da37425503a74374bbb903c0fe4e6d580f6079f08ea1a90cb5edaed066e6f553f6ef32e97c393c73c36efb9bb" size="11124906"/>\n    </update>\n</updates>',
08:38:43     INFO -                 'update_url': u'https://aus5.mozilla.org/update/6/Firefox/51.0a2/20160928004008/WINNT_x86-msvc-x64/ru/aurora/Windows_NT%206.1.1.0%20(x64)/SSE3/default/default/update.xml?force=1',
08:38:43     INFO -                 'user_agent': u'Mozilla/5.0 (Windows NT 6.1; WOW64; rv:51.0) Gecko/20100101 Firefox/51.0',
08:38:43     INFO -                 'version': u'51.0a2'},
08:38:43     INFO -   'fallback': True,
08:38:43     INFO -   'patch': {'buildid': u'20161002004009',
08:38:43     INFO -             'channel': u'aurora',
08:38:43     INFO -             'download_duration': None,
08:38:43     INFO -             'is_complete': True,
08:38:43     INFO -             'size': 54985302,
08:38:43     INFO -             'type': u'minor',
08:38:43     INFO -             'url_mirror': u'https://mozilla-nightly-updates.s3.amazonaws.com/mozilla-aurora/20161002004009/Firefox-mozilla-aurora-51.0a2-win32-ru.complete.mar?versionId=6lgbD2m.cekA58wBJEjC.TxJ0YF3XJ9Q',
08:38:43     INFO -             'version': u'51.0a2'},
08:38:43     INFO -   'success': False,
08:38:43     INFO -   'update_log': None}]
08:38:43     INFO - Clean-up update staging directory: C:\Users\mozauto\AppData\Local\Mozilla\updates\5FC44D6E9F1A2441\updates
08:38:43     INFO - Restoring channel defaults for: c:\jenkins\workspace\mozilla-aurora_update\build\application.copy\defaults\pref\channel-prefs.js
Summary: Intermittent test_fallback_update.py TestFallbackUpdate.test_update | AssertionError: fir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el == fir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el → Intermittent test_fallback_update.py test_direct_update.py TestFallbackUpdate.test_update | AssertionError: fir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el == firefox_puppeteer.ui.about_window.deck.DownloadFailedPanel
The failure happens here:

https://dxr.mozilla.org/mozilla-central/source/testing/firefox-ui/harness/firefox_ui_harness/testcases.py#430

It means the download of the update has been failed. So not really a test failure. Given that we do not have AUS logging visible on Windows its hard to tell, what this is.
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→ INCOMPLETE
Status: RESOLVED → VERIFIED
You need to log in before you can comment on or make changes to this bug.